The 2013 Kymco MXU 500 i is a mid-size utility ATV designed for both recreational and work-related tasks. Part of the MXU series, this model aimed to provide a balance of power and practicality for riders seeking a versatile all-terrain vehicle. It directly competes with ATVs like the Polaris Sportsman 500 and the Can-Am Outlander 500, offering a similar engine displacement and feature set.
Powering the 2013 MXU 500 i is a 499.0 ccm (30.45 cubic inches) engine. This displacement provides ample torque for tackling various terrains and hauling moderate loads. The fuel tank has a capacity of 17.00 litres (4.49 US gallons), allowing for extended riding sessions before needing to refuel. The seat height is 890 mm (35.0 inches), which at its lowest setting makes it accessible for a wide range of rider sizes. ✅ Why buy this bike?
• Fuel injection provides reliable starting and smooth power delivery in various weather conditions, enhancing rideability. • Independent rear suspension offers a comfortable ride and good traction on uneven terrain, improving handling. • Automatic CVT transmission simplifies operation, making it user-friendly for both novice and experienced riders. • Decent cargo capacity with front and rear racks allows for carrying tools, gear, or supplies for work or recreation. • The 499cc engine provides adequate power for utility tasks, trail riding, and general off-road exploration. • Relatively affordable compared to other ATVs in its class, making it an accessible option for budget-conscious buyers.⚠️ Things to consider
